I'm not sure what others are tinting with, but call a body shop. They can shoot them with House of Color Transparent Black and you'll be safe with halogens or whatever. The best and cheapest way to get your bumper and grille black is to find a base model with the black ones. Check out LMC Trucks.

First, if you get the DMH you will love it. I never close mine unless I have company in the truck (wife and kid). Those headlights you posted are going to make it hard for you to see at night if you buy them. I saw those on eBay when I was looking for new headlights and I couldn't get a straight answer out of the seller about what they are tinted with. So I found a couple of people who bought from him and got their opinions. To a man they all said that they couldn't see anything at night with them.
